A chaise longue is a stylish and comfortable piece of furniture, but understanding its weight capacity is essential for ensuring safety and longevity. On average, a standard chaise longue can support between 250 to 400 pounds (113 to 181 kilograms), depending on its design, materials, and construction. High-quality chaise longues made from sturdy materials like solid wood or metal frames tend to have higher weight limits compared to those made from lightweight or less durable materials.
Factors such as the type of upholstery, frame structure, and overall build quality also play a significant role in determining how much weight a chaise longue can handle. For instance, reinforced frames and thicker cushions can enhance durability and support heavier weights.
To ensure your chaise longue remains in good condition, always check the manufacturer's weight limit guidelines and avoid exceeding them. Regularly inspect the frame and upholstery for signs of wear and tear, especially if the chaise longue is frequently used.
